CVE-2022-1902
Published: 01 September 2022
Summary
CVE-2022-1902 is a high-severity Exposure of Sensitive System Information to an Unauthorized Control Sphere (CWE-497) vulnerability in Redhat Advanced Cluster Security. Its CVSS base score is 8.8 (High).
Operationally, ranked in the top 25.1% of CVEs by exploit likelihood; it is not currently listed in the CISA KEV catalog; a public proof-of-concept is referenced.

Vulnerability details
A flaw was found in the Red Hat Advanced Cluster Security for Kubernetes. Notifier secrets were not properly sanitized in the GraphQL API. This flaw allows authenticated ACS users to retrieve Notifiers from the GraphQL API, revealing secrets that can…
more
escalate their privileges.
